Title: Factoring Hidden State Spaces for HMMs
Author(s): Jordan Rodu*+
Companies: University of Pennsylvania-Wharton
Keywords: Hidden Markov Models ; Factorial HMM
Abstract:

Factorial HMMs provide a mechanism for for increasing the richness in structure of the hidden state space of a traditional HMM, without requiring a huge blow-up in number of hidden states. Taking inspiration from the factorial nature of factorial HMMs, we explore methods to factor a hidden state space to allow for better forecasting while remaining tractable through recent spectral estimation techniques. We apply our methods to financial and medical data.
